Need some advice

My best doe gave birth to quads yesterday on the wee hours of the night I went out to find four little ones cleaned active and my doe ate well drank. There were two placentas lying in straw. I saw everyone pee and nurse, mama looked great. and I was thrilled not to have been involved.
this am went out my doe is lethargic, she seems heavy lidded looks as if she is peeing blood tinge with bits of pink tissue I watched her pee once however and it was normal light yellow tinged urine but the next time it was bloody with tissue so I believe it is coming from the vagina, however she squats like she is peeing.
temp 102.5, have her mollassa (sp) water, and she ate a bit. Milked her down a bit as she is heavy with milk. Gave her vitamin B and penicillin.

need any suggestions she drank and ate but not nearly as much as usual.

The babies seem ok but two have that bright yellow poop that I've never seen before, but I think is ok.

Bright yellow poop is fine for kids.

Her temp was normal and now that you started antibiotics, you should continue for 7days at least. It doesn't sound like an infection was the problem, however. Here is hoping she's just sore and her maternal instincts are keeping her from being less active.

I'd make sure she has excellent hay and try more grain later. Note any changes or new symptoms while watching her.
